Infinitus Systems, Inc. has launched its first patient- and provider-facing voice AI agents designed for healthcare applications where trust is paramount. The company’s voice AI platform has powered over 100 million minutes of healthcare conversations, benefiting more than a million patients.

The Infinitus voice AI platform is engineered to ensure patients’ and providers’ trust in AI agents by providing accurate, around-the-clock access to curated expertise. Its multi-modal, multi-model architecture supports complex patient conversations with over 100 exchanges, adhering to approved content, provider and plan procedures, and regulatory requirements.

Infinitus’ AI agent architecture includes four innovations designed to build trust: AI response control to prevent hallucinations, a specialized knowledge graph for trusted information exchange, AI review for trusted outcomes, and a robust security and compliance program. The platform adheres to SOC 2 and HIPAA requirements, incorporating bias testing, protected health information redaction, and data retention.

The patient-facing AI agents can proactively call patients with prompts and follow-ups, provide around-the-clock availability for patient calls, improve healthcare literacy, and support medication adherence. Provider-facing agents deliver accurate details to simplify reimbursements, automate care coordination, and save time. Zing Health, a Medicare Advantage provider, has deployed Infinitus’ patient-facing AI agents to perform comprehensive member health evaluations.

“Infinitus has become a key part of our onboarding process by efficiently completing health risk assessments within the first 60 days of a new member’s journey,” said Meghan Speidel, COO at Zing Health. Infinitus has also expanded its payor-facing AI agent offerings to support insurance discovery and prior-authorization follow-ups, including Medicare Part B and Medicare Beneficiary Identifier look-up.

Infinitus’ recent launch follows its recognition on Fast Company’s World’s Most Innovative Companies of 2025 list. The company is a trusted solutions partner to 44% of Fortune 50 healthcare companies, leveraging its AI native architecture to ensure data accuracy, safety, and support for healthcare organizations at scale.
